INGREDIENTS PER 4 PEOPLE

zucchini, 1 medium (keep apart 7 slices and chop the rest)
spring onions or scallions, 1 diced
garlic. 1 diced clove
flour, 2 cups
grated parmigiano cheese, ½ cup
salt, 1 tsp
baking powder, 2 tsp
eggs, 3
olive oil, ½ cup + 2 tbsp
sour cream, 1 cup
sliced cherry tomatoes, 5

PROCEDURE

Preheat the oven to 360 degrees. Toss onions in 2 tbs olive oil till they soften.
Remove from the pan and add the zucchini, previously chopped. Toss for 10 minutes then remove from the pan, replacing them with sliced tomatoes that must be tossed till slightly browned.
Combine dry ingredients in a bowl and set aside, stir together onions, zucchini and wet ingredients.
Add the dry ingredients and stir again, till combined. Pour the mixture into a large pie plate and decorate the top with tomatoes and zucchini slices. Bake for 40 minutes or until golden brown.
